Program Objectives

The MIAGE Master's degree trains experts in Information Systems Engineering, with a dual capability in Digital Sciences and Management. The Master's courses prepare students for the world of business: strategic management, sales management, financial management, human resources management, production and logistics management, quality, digital transformation, decision support, business intelligence, etc.

Training objectives :

  • To provide high-level training in digital sciences and management on the themes of decision and data sciences, artificial intelligence and digital transformation.
  • Emphasis on high-quality professionalization, with numerous guest lecturers from industry.


The main careers offered by the Master MIAGE are :

  • IT service companies, particularly those specializing in information systems and/or business intelligence
  • consulting and design firms
  • Functional and design departments of companies and government agencies.

The MIAGE is a program of excellence offered at a network of 21 university sites in France (www.miage.fr).
